Job description

Instapro Group is looking to hire a highly passionate and data-driven, experienced and creative product leader to manage, lead, grow, and mentor our Data teams.


Our Data teams currently consist of three teams: one team that focuses on our Experimentation & Adtech technology, one team that helps other product development teams with their Event Tracking, and one team that builds out and maintains our Data Engineering setup. Additionally, we expect the Group Product Manager Data also to work closely with our Data Scientists to ensure we leverage our data efficiently.

You will work alongside the other Group Product Managers and report directly to the VP Product. As Group Product Manager, you will mentor, coach and manage the Product Managers in your teams, and align with your peers and management. As a motivating leader, you will lead the development of the foundational data technology of our product, drive and optimize internal processes to further improve our data- and experiment driven product development processes, and work closely with other teams and Data Scientists to help them get the most out of our data capabilities.

This position requires a data mindset, technological knowhow and a deep understanding of data platform technologies, ML and AI and their applications in real-world scenarios. The ideal candidate combines deep domain knowledge with a consultative mindset and strong communication skills. You are used to partnering with product people and higher management alike in a fast-paced and team-driven environment.


Your role includes the following:

  • Co-create (with Engineering) a data product strategy for the company, formulating clear goals that the data teams can deliver on, and taking all requirements from other teams into account

  • Ensuring you and the product managers can turn that strategy into a concrete product roadmap and execute on it

  • Lead a team of product managers and provide guidance, coaching, and mentorship to help them achieve their goals and deliver high-quality products.

  • Work closely with business and product stakeholders to identify opportunities for new data products and services that can drive revenue growth and improve customer experience.

  • Provide thought leadership in the field of AI and ML, both internally and externally, by staying informed about industry best practices, trends, and advancements.

  • Together with your product peers evangelize an evidence-based and experiment-driven culture in our product development department


Job requirements

  • Multi-year experience in working in data platform technologies

  • 3+years of experience leading and managing product managers

  • Experience with managing Data Science is considered a plus

  • Deep understanding of data platform technologies and their applications in real-world scenarios.

  • Familiarity with data science and machine learning concepts, tools, and frameworks.

  • Experience working in an Agile development environment.

  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to navigate complex technical challenges.

  • Strong communication skills to translate complex data technology and data problems into comprehensible story-telling

  • You have strong interpersonal and communication skills in English, both in written and oral form; which enables you to work well in our distributed and hybrid organisational setup with emphasis on a-synchronous information flows

These are the benefits you'll enjoy:

  • 33 days holiday (including bank holidays) + 1 extra day for every year of service

  • 5% employer pension contribution

  • Eligibility to receive stock appreciation rights

  • Comprehensive private medical insurance with AXA

  • Routine treatments health cash plan

  • Enhanced parental leave

  • Hybrid work environment

  • Training support

  • Generous hybrid allowance

  • Commuting allowance for office days

Good to know...

Do you offer remote work?

You need to already be based in one of our office locations or be willing to relocate to one of them.

We have a hybrid-work policy, which means that it’s up to you whether you prefer to work onsite or feel more comfortable working from home. However, in some roles, we might be looking for people living in the same region. You can have a look at what locations we are active in via the button below.

Do you offer a relocation package and visa sponsorship?

Yes and yes.

For applicants relocating to our German or Dutch offices, we provide financial relocation assistance and step-by-step guidance to support you in your relocation journey.

We also provide visa sponsorship for our German and Dutch offices. Currently, visa sponsorship for the French office is not possible.

What does an interviewing process generally look like?

Our interviewing processes can slightly differ depending on the department. The three things that are consistent across every process are a talk with the hiring manager in the early phase of the process, a team interview in the middle, and a culture interview at a later phase of the process.
